Properly over 200 sufferers a month had been staying in hospital beds longer than they wanted to in a single Welsh well being board space, an Audit Wales report has mentioned. This week Audit Wales has reported that round 250 sufferers skilled discharge delays month-to-month within the 12 months main as much as February 2024 within the Aneurin Bevan College Well being Board area, incorporating Newport, Caerphilly borough, Monmouthshire, Blaenau Gwent and Torfaen.

The report states the delays seemingly led to the NHS dropping round £27.8 million in assets. The movement of sufferers continues to significantly have an effect on the area’s emergency division and stroke items, the report states.

Native delays stem from varied elements together with more and more complicated wants from an ageing demographic, staffing shortages throughout well being and social care sectors, and evaluation ready instances, Audit Wales mentioned. Inside Caerphilly County Borough, auditors recognized that the first explanation for delayed discharge was ready durations for residential care house managers to conduct affected person assessments.

Audit Wales additionally famous that unplanned short-term care house placements “does benefit some consideration” in Caerphilly, when measured towards different areas inside the well being board area.

Welsh Authorities information signifies the per capita determine for adults awaiting three months or extra in care houses and not using a deliberate discharge date in Caerphilly borough exceeds each the nationwide common and the 4 remaining Gwent native authorities.

Throughout a council scrutiny session on Tuesday July 15 Cllr Elaine Brow, cupboard member for social providers, said that delayed discharge statistics had proven enchancment for the reason that report’s publication and that Gwent was “one of many best-performing areas”.

Bethan Hopkins of Audit Wales offered 11 suggestions to the well being board and councils on the committee assembly.

These regional solutions embody enhanced coaching and steering on discharge planning, implementing seven-day-a-week discharge insurance policies and bettering the standard and change of knowledge. Audit Wales additionally suggested that councils ought to “routinely” collect suggestions from sufferers and employees.

Following the council assembly, a spokesperson for Aneurin Bevan College Well being Board mentioned: “We welcome the Audit Wales report and stay dedicated to working carefully with our native authority companions to enhance affected person movement throughout the Gwent area.

“We recognise the numerous impression that delayed discharges have on sufferers and the broader healthcare system, and we’re addressing the challenges highlighted, together with workforce, digital programs and discharge processes.

“As soon as a affected person not requires hospital remedy, the perfect place for them to recuperate is in a group setting, at house or in appropriate residential care-with assist from well being and care providers and, the place attainable, households.”
